BDS Sponsorship Appointed As Official Sponsorship Agency For PSA Men’s World Squash Championship 2013

15/03/2013

BDS Sponsorship Appointed As Official Sponsorship Agency For PSA Men’s World Squash Championship 2013

BDS Sponsorship has been appointed as the official sponsorship agency for the PSA Men’s World Squash Championship 2013 that is to be held in Manchester from 26th October to 3rd November.

A sponsorship strategy has recently been completed along with a business plan for the championship and BDS are now undertaking sponsorship sales for the event.

BDS Sponsorship has extensive experience in sponsorship dating back to the early days of the industry and are now one of the leading sponsorship consultancies in the UK, acting for both rights holders and sponsors.

The PSA Men’s World Squash Championship 2013 will involve the world’s top 112 players, including players from all 5 continents and presents an extremely exciting opportunity for world squash to position itself as the worlds “number one sport for getting and staying fit”. 2013 also brings an additional opportunity as squash is in the running to become an Olympic sport in 2020.

Chief Executive of BDS Sponsorship, Richard Busby, says that “The PSA Men’s World Squash Championship 2013 will be a fantastic event for all concerned, with some exciting opportunities from a sponsor’s point of view…. We look forward to working with the key stakeholders over the coming months.”

Nick Rider from England Squash & Racketball said, “The Event Partners looking forward to working with BDS Sponsorship to find partners to help us to ensure this year’s World Championship is bigger and better than ever. We’re hoping squash is selected as an Olympic sport for 2020 too – this is set to be a great year!”

BDS Sponsorship are not only looking to sell the naming rights for the event but are also seeking event partners and secondary level sponsors, all of which will provide significant brand exposure with unique “Money Can’t Buy” opportunities. The event partners, Manchester City Council, England Squash & Racketball and UK Sport, are currently securing significant TV coverage that will enable people from around the world to enjoy the main event in this squash year.

PSA Men’s World Squash Championship: 26th October to 3rd November 2013. This will be the second time Manchester has played host to the event; the first being during the World Sport 2008 series of events that were a legacy from the Commonwealth Games in 2002.

The heat stage of the event will be held at the National Squash Centre, Sport City with the final weekend at Manchester Central. Tickets will go on sale on 31st March 2013.

Manchester continues to strengthen its impressive reputation for attracting major international sports championships. In 2012, the City was named 5th in the Ultimate Sports City List, and No.1 city with a population of under one million. In 2013 Manchester will host several major sports events, including the Men’s World Squash Championship, the Rugby League World Cup Final, NBA Europe Live and the UCI BMX Supercross World Cup. These events raise the city’s global sporting profile, whilst bringing long-term social and economic benefits to Manchester and its residents. The City’s excellent range of accessible sports venues and facilities, combined with its school and community sports development programmes, provide the springboard for Manchester’s sporting stars of the future.

England Squash & Racketball is the national governing body, responsible for the development and promotion from grass roots to elite performance. Nearly 500,000 people play squash on a regular basis and ESR promotes squash and racketball with national campaigns around the country, junior development and also leading international tournaments such as the British Junior Open, British Open and PSA World Men’s Championship in 2013. Sport can make lives better for individuals, families and whole communities and through the Squash and Racketball Foundation, there is the chance to play squash and racketball at the heart of their community.

The Big Hit is a national campaign by England Squash & Racketball running throughout 2013 to encourage more people to get involved and play squash and racketball both for fun and fitness.

The Big Hit Tour visits 10 cities across the year including Manchester, Birmingham and London giving you the chance to try squash and racketball for free. Thebighit.net website is the place to go to find your nearest session and get all of the latest news and special offers.

UK Sport

UK Sport’s Gold Event Series distributes approximately £5 million of Lottery funding each year to support the bidding and staging costs of major events on home soil, as well as providing specialist support to organisers. Events are supported for their likely performance impact, but also to maximise the wider sporting, social, cultural, economic and environmental benefits.

The Gold Event Series will aim to bring over 70 of the world’s most prestigious sporting events to the UK, including 36 World and European Championships. This ambitious programme will support British athletes’ preparation and qualification for Rio 2016, while generating approximately £287 million of additional expenditure in host cities and regions and bringing over 250,000 overseas visitors to the UK. BDS reappointed by ACC Liverpool

12/02/2013

Having previously completed a unique sponsorship strategy based on securing two high profile naming rights sponsorships for one venue (along with four preferred partners, as secondary level sponsors) and securing sponsors including Liverpool Echo, BT, E.On, Pepsi and Coors (and thereby generating an income that is 300% higher than any comparable venue in the UK) BDS are thrilled to be working with ACC Liverpool again.

A new £40 million Exhibition Centre Liverpool (ECL) is planned for the site and BDS Sponsorship are completing a sponsorship audit and consultancy report that encompasses identifying new opportunities across the whole site and an audit of the existing opportunities.

Men’s World Squash Championship

23/01/2013

BDS are delighted to be working on the Men’s World Squash Championship which will be held in Manchester from the 27th October to 3rd November 2013. BDS, following their appointment from Sport England, Manchester City Council and England Squash & Racketball, are completing a sports sponsorship strategy and business plan for the event which will attract the best 112 players in the world.

 

Squash provides a compelling and unique opportunity for sponsors as squash attracts the best demographic in mainstream sport; players and fans are business leaders, affluent and well educated.

 

Of the 1.5 million people playing squash in the UK every year, an estimated 525,000 (35%) of them fall into the “Symbols of Success” Mosaic Group. This very attractive yet hard to reach group represents the wealthiest 10% of people in the UK, set in their careers and with substantial equity and net worth.
